mdPlug-Delphi-Source-v.2.8

所属分类:Pascal/Delphi编程
开发工具:Delphi
文件大小:431KB
下载次数:17
上传日期:2011-07-18 04:55:17
上 传 者RED CHILI
说明:  mdPlug is a MultiDec compatible plugin , it was tested with : (ProgDVB 4.80.5, ALT-DVB, DVB-Dream, MyTheatre)

文件列表:
(0, 2011-07-12)
ab-sat +tnt.key (7938, 2011-07-12)
API (0, 2011-07-12)
API\DVBCore.pas (13176, 2011-07-12)
API\DVBViewer.pas (7108, 2011-07-12)
API\MDAPI.pas (7444, 2011-07-12)
API\ProgDVBAPI.pas (1564, 2011-07-12)
Clean.bat (267, 2011-07-12)
Components (0, 2011-07-12)
Components\psvdd5.dpk (621, 2011-07-12)
Components\psvdd5.res (1704, 2011-07-12)
Components\psvdd6.dpk (628, 2011-07-12)
Components\psvdd6.res (1536, 2011-07-12)
Components\psvdd7.dpk (628, 2011-07-12)
Components\psvdd7.res (1536, 2011-07-12)
Components\psvdialogs.dcr (17428, 2011-07-12)
Components\psvDialogs.pas (39098, 2011-07-12)
Components\psvdr5.dpk (600, 2011-07-12)
Components\psvdr5.res (1560, 2011-07-12)
Components\psvdr6.dpk (606, 2011-07-12)
Components\psvdr6.res (1536, 2011-07-12)
Components\psvdr7.dpk (606, 2011-07-12)
Components\psvdr7.res (1536, 2011-07-12)
Components\psvdreg.pas (2356, 2011-07-12)
ENGINE (0, 2011-07-12)
ENGINE\biss_cw_dcw.pas (13629, 2011-07-12)
ENGINE\CollectTables.pas (5315, 2011-07-12)
ENGINE\DynamicLoading.pas (11508, 2011-07-12)
ENGINE\ecm_collect.pas (11744, 2011-07-12)
ENGINE\GeneralSectionsFilter.pas (14285, 2011-07-12)
ENGINE\MenuHandling.pas (2586, 2011-07-12)
ENGINE\myStackBuffer.pas (3086, 2011-07-12)
Languages (0, 2011-07-12)
Languages.pas (19064, 2011-07-12)
Languages\Arabic (ANSI).lng (6582, 2011-07-12)
Languages\Deutsch (UTF-8).lng (7259, 2011-07-12)
Languages\English.lng (6604, 2011-07-12)
Languages\Francais (ANSI).lng (7269, 2011-07-12)
Languages\Portugues (UTF-8).lng (7047, 2011-07-12)
... ...

mdPlug versions updates, for more visit : mdPlug is a 'MultiDec compatible plugin', it was tested with : (ProgDVB 4.80.5, ALT-DVB, DVB-Dream, MyTheatre) this version will help you decrypt channels using BISS, CW, DCW, CCW keys. also decrypting ECM with vModules but you must install (libeay32.dll, libssl32.dll) files to WINDOWS\SYSTEM32 directory in order to use ECM decryption. and (*.mdl modules files must be in 'vModules' folder of mdPlug directory) You can also copy the mdPlug.dll files to same directory as your vPlug and uses the modules as shared, it was tested and works! vModules can be updated time to time, so try to use recent modules! * try to use mdPlug alone or decativate it while you use other plugins like vPlug to prevent freezing of your DVB-Player. 12-07-2011 v.2.8 (Release Version) - Adding possibility to enable or disable a specific module. With this feature you can add all modules at the same directory of vmodules and select the appropriate one for decryption. this will let you check the differences between modules. - adding a list to view the corrupted and incompatible modules. Check all this from the vModules dialog. - languages files are updated too, 11-07-2011 v.2.7 (Release Version) - Adding a small feature to view the log in a maximized window. You need to double click the debug info text, a window will show. You will see a small button in the corner of the Debug Info, this will let you choose to either update the log on the maximized window or keeping it as it was opend first. - vModules update : Viaccess.mdl v.1.2 by SPC (FIXES, now NT1 channel is open ;-) thanks goes for Alexi) 30-06-2011 v.2.6 (Update Version) - vModules update : Viaccess.mdl v.1.0 by SPC 12-05-2011 v.2.6 (Release Version) - Minor Fixes. 01-05-2011 v.2.5 (Release Version) - Fixing bugs while specifying new BISS/DCWs/CCWs keys. If you don't select a specific ECM pid from the ECM list when you enter your new key, the first ECM pid will be set by default, this will prevent saving keys with an empty ECM pid. 28-03-2011 v.2.4 (Release Version) - Important fix while reading CCWs with specific ECM pids, now fully compatible with mgcamd keys!! - Other Fixes. 18-03-2011 v.2.3 (Release Version) - Possibility to enable/disable delays trick (to enable decryption under newer ProgDVB versions, just enable delays function) * this may help decryption but doesn't work as good as old progdvb versions, because AutoECM may fail, so try to set & apply the active ECM pid (CAID that has fresh key) from channel properties in ProgDVB or your dvb player if you wish it to be the first pid, - Fixes under DVBCore API (works but still buggy) - Other Important Fixes - Update of languages files 14-03-2011 v.2.2 (Release Version) - Marking ignored CAIDs with a red color & a StrikeOut and marking the Active Providers with a green color for best viewing ;-) 14-03-2011 v.2.1 (Release Version) - Fixed to work with Newer ProgDVB versions ;-) * Reminder ! mdPlug doesn't work correctly with DVBCore and it doesn't work at all with DVBViewer 11-03-2011 v.2.0 (Release Version) - Removing the use of 'C' keys from the softcam definitely, option from softcam dialog was also removed. - mdPlug will read BISS/CW/DCW/CCW only as 'F' keys from softcam the keys from the configuration file mdplug.ini work also, 10-03-2011 v.1.9 (Release Version) - Fixes while reading from 'F' keys from softcam (Works Fine Now!) 10-03-2011 v.1.8 (Release Version) - Updating languages - Adding possiblity to read CCWs keys as 'F' entries like Mgcamd ! (compatibility issue) the only exception is while the ECM pids equals (1FFF or 1FFA) which remains as BISS. * In order to use them as CCWs you must check this option from Softcam dialog : " Use The 'F' keys as CCWs unless the ECM PID equals 1FFF or 1FFA (BISS) " (Default Enabled) ( if you disable this option, the keys will be read as BISS, CW, DCW and not as CCWs !) * mdplug still use his own CCWs softcam definition as the format : C SID INDX KEY - Now you can use the keys priority on mdplug "BISS, CW, DCW" if you wanna speed up the access to the locked channels with CCWs, but if no associated key of the current channel was found (either BISS, CW, DCW, CCW) then mdplug will try the Available ECMs. ( Note that, this option is not recommended because it always forces DCWs or CCWs keys while other ECMs can have fresh keys (and the main CCWs are down) and the channel remains locked! so it's up to you to choose the keys priority in main plugin dialog ) 09-03-2011 v.1.7 (Update Version) - Adding language file "Portugues.lng" by (matrixcas) - vModules update : Viaccess.mdl v.2.74a 01-03-2011 v.1.7 (Release Version) - Important fixes while reading & saving BISS, CW, DCW, CCW keys via Softcam & configuration files. (Now Works FINE!) - Marking (with a red colour) lines on ECM list when ECM pids equals zeros, these pids will be ignored on AutoECM, (Special Fix For DVB-Dream) 27-02-2011 v.1.6 (Revision Version) - Fixing bug while applying BISS & CCW keys - Some minor fixes 25-02-2011 v.1.5 (Release Version) - Fixing bug of the priority while reading keys from mdPlug.ini & Softcam.key - Other minor fixes - Adding a coloured ECM list for best viewing :) 25-02-2011 v.1.4 (Revision Version) - Small Fixes v1.3 (Release Version) - Small Fixes - vModules updates : Viaccess.mdl (2.74) (TNT FIX) - Adding CCWs handling, You can test equipped softcam keys with : D+ ASTRA 19.2°E 11038 V 22000 mdPlug will only read this type of CCWs KEYS from the SOFTCAM file : FORMAT : C SID INDX KEY example for a full CCW C 76C0 00 F86167C07EB772A7 C 76C0 01 F803B3AEF2009385 mdPlug can also use names of channels from the mdPlug.ini file from [CCW] section. example : [CCW] CANAL+=F86167C07EB772A7F803B3AEF2009385 NOTE, using priority (BISS CAID FIRST) in the main mdPlug will do this : 1) it search for BISS CAID, if found then plugin will proceed to set the found key, 2) if no found BISS CAID, then the plugin will proceed with the ECM decryption, 3) if the AUTO-ECM fails to decrypt the ALL ECMs, then it will search for the CCWs from the Softcam or the configuration files to apply them, the idea of algorithm is to prevent the lock of channels when the CCW keys will expire. So, ATTENTION In order to use and to make sure that the ative CCWs works correctly, don't deactivate AUTO ECM, or try to use 'BISS, CW, DCW' priority to bypass ECM decryption. 07-12-2010 v1.2 (update version *2*) - Update of 'Russian.lng' language file. - vModules updates : Viaccess.mdl (v.3.5) 21-11-2010 v1.2 (update version) - Adding Turkish language by Crypto26, & Russian By asid, & Deutsch by Reiner Available languages : English, French, Arabic, Turkish, Russian, Deutsch - vModules updates : Viaccess.mdl (v.3.4) Nagra.mdl (v.1.8) 31-10-2010 v1.2 - Adding Multi-language support if you've created a language file, post it to me at : bs.box@live.com to include it in the next releases. (Available languages : English, French, Arabic) 23-10-2010 v1.1 - Adding multi-ACTIVE-Default-PROV on channels (possibility to use more than a pid) - Fixing ACTIVE-PROV-ID option with possible unknown providers of some systems after auto-ecm - Restarting from the first ECM pid when ACTIVE-Default-PROV pids are timed-out and if the active PID is the FIRST, then the plugin will jump up to the 2nd pid to gain time out, + Some minor fixes 12-09-2010 [release version] v1.0 - Adding possibility to read and save BISS, CW, DCW keys from and to the Softcam.key, to define how mdPlug will read BISS keys check softcam dialog, FORMAT : F SID+ECM INDX KEY example for a full DCW F 025C1FFF 00 1100110011001100 F 025C1FFF 01 1100110011001100 you can use this format if the used BISS key is 12 or 16 digits example: F 025C1FFF 00 110011001100 - Adding an option to log missing keys directly on the Softcam.key file - Adding an option to search text on softcam file - Adding a choice between loading entire softcam or updating keys, *Attention* You have to know that keys with multiple lines may fail to load, the easy way is to write keys in a single line and without word-wrap option in your text or softcam editor! Example 1 (this type of writing may encounter errors during reading) : V 208010 T1 XXXXXXXXXXXXXXXX XXXXXXXXXXXXXXXX Example 2 (the best way, is to write the key in a single line) V 208010 T1 X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X 29-08-2010 [release version] v0.9 - Small Fix 10-08-2010 [release version] v0.8 - adding BISS CW DCW / ECM priority for best use - added manual time-out selection for ECM, EMM, and auto ECM - viewing actual plugin api * tested with MyTheatre (dvbCore API) seems ok * tested with DVBViewer, (no decryption since no known ECM pids) 08-08-2010 [release version] v0.7 - adding possibility to localize vModules to solve copying vModules on every PIP directory, there is a dialog to show you the loaded modules and their versions and authors - adding "17XX" CAID as a BetaCrypt system name - adding manual CAIDs system identification (use [SYSTEMS] section in mdPlug.ini) system CAID identification priority is first for [SYSTEMS] section in mdPlug.ini - adding option to save debug log - showing active ECM pid on monitor in 4 hex digits now - in input box of filtering, you will be prompted to (input DEC or hex using $ char) - adding Manifest object to inherite system theme for mdPlug for those who like themes ;) 06-08-2010 [release version] v0.6 - solving freezing problem when signal is bad or lost or re-gained - adding EMM filtering (works for Viaccess, and for testing only) - adding SYSTEM identification - adding possiblity to ignore CAIDs (ex: XCrypt is ignored for stability purposes) * EMM handling is for testing only, disabling it is highly recommended. 05-08-2010 [release version] v0.5 - added decryption with DVB CORE, (but not tested) - adding menu item to save settings (solved problem for some DVB-Players) - sending only changed CW (may fix glitches problem on some dvb cards) * still no EMM handling for now. info about MD-API external menu ! Active = 41000 Show Monitor = 41001 Save Settings = 41002 04-08-2010 [release version] v0.4 - filtering bug fixed when reporting access violation - when you try to filter a specific PID, ECM handling will be deactivated, - integrating DVB CORE and DVB VIEWER API's with mdPlug, (but not tested) - minimizing softcam keys reading access until "softcam.key" is changed * still no EMM handling for now. 03-08-2010 [release version] v0.3 - added ECM decryption via vModules - added Auto ECM - added possibility to apply active PROVIDERS - mdPlug is using now standard key file : "Softcam.key" only biss & cw & dcw keys will be stored to "mdPlug.ini" * EMM and PROVIDERS are not scanned, so no EMM handling for now thank's goes for Vahid ;-) 01-08-2010 [beta test version] v0.2 beta - added ECM filtering - added possibility to add more ECM header tables - added possibility to activate & to deactivate plugin & to save settings - integrating vModules of vPlug with plugin (*.mdl modules files must be in 'vModules' folder) - mdPlug is using a unique key file : "Softcam.ini" * mdPlug will be updated soon to use "Softcam.key" standard plugin key (decoding ECM with vModules does not work for now, it's for testing only) (thank's goes for Vahid and its helpfull XME plugin source) 27-07-2010 [the first release] v0.1 beta - biss cw dcw key from ini file; those of s2emu works too, so copy them, - the plugin checks for correct BISS CAT ID 2600 then send keys, - this plugin stores the keys using frequency and polarity to prevent channels symilarities locking on other providers. - this plugin does not process ECM for now, it only supports BISS CW & DCW keys only. * when importining keys, check your key if it doesn't work, plz select the correct KeyType, BISS -> 12 digits CW -> 16 digits DCW -> 32 digits (you can copy your CW key twice) (thank's goes for biss plugin developper)

近期下载者

相关文件


收藏者